What You Will Do

You will be responsible for construction maintenance, reconstruction and repair work performed on bridge structures, tunnel structures, elevated guideways, retaining walls, slabs etc.. You will perform and assist with such tasks as chemical injection grouting, external soil grouting, caulking and sealing of segmental tunnel liners, abrasive blast cleaning, concrete repair and reconstruction, structural steel repairs, structural steel coating, steel reinforcement layout and placement, application of tunnel leak materials and the construction of leak control devices. You may also operate trucks, forklifts and front-end loaders.


The work is performed under the supervision of the Foreperson, Assistant Foreperson or their designate; with direct communication and instruction from Transit/Yard Control while operating in the subway and the yard network.

What Qualifications Do You Bring?

  • Require training normally obtained through the completion of Grade 12 education (technical program) or its recognized equivalent as determined by the Training and Development Department; Must be able to comprehend verbal and written instruction as demonstrated by an ability to understand and follow published operating/safety rules and regulations;
  • Must be able to speak clearly in order to exchange information and instructions with the Control Centres and follow proper radio and telephone protocol;
  • Must have practical experience and knowledge of injection grouting and external soil grouting, application of tunnel leak materials, construction of leak control devices, abrasive blast cleaning, structural steel repairs/coating, layout/placement of reinforcing steel, use of concrete materials and concrete repairs to bridges and tunnels;
  • Must have a valid class "G" or better, Province of Ontario Driver's Licence;
  • May be required to attend, as per department business needs, and successfully complete the class "DZ" driver's licence training and pass the written and practical tests;
  • Must be certifiable to wear breathing apparatus as per the respiratory protection program;
  • Must attend and successfully complete the training and development department's programs.
